AI summary

ERP Soft Systems Limited has filed its 31st Annual Report for FY 2024-25 and the notice for its AGM scheduled for September 29, 2025 via video conferencing. Revenue stood at Rs. 164.15 lakhs in FY25 versus Rs. 212.62 lakhs in FY24, a drop of roughly 23%, while profit after tax rose modestly to Rs. 9.75 lakhs from Rs. 9.40 lakhs (about 3.7%). The board is moving to appoint M/s. Sudhakar & Kumar Associates as the new statutory auditor, filling the casual vacancy caused by the resignation of M/s. Vijayaraghavan & Associates, who stepped down citing official commitments; audit remuneration is being raised from Rs. 30,000 to Rs. 1,50,000 per annum. Other items at the AGM include the re-appointment of Ms. K. Parvathi Reddy as Managing Director for another three years (post her turning 70) and the retirement-by-rotation re-appointment of her mother Mrs. D. Sarojanamma. The company operates in the software and consulting space, was incorporated in 1994, and trades on BSE under scrip code 530909.
